Twisted Upgrading to 98 from 95

Hello!

I have been using 95 for along time and have not had any problems. I recently purchased a digital camera and some new software and I have to upgrade to a newer version of windows. I would like to upgrade my desktop to 98 so I can use the digital camera. I have a 98 CD.

How do I do this? It is a full version of 98 not the upgrade one. What problems should I look for in the upgrade?

I am a wimp when it comes to working with an operating system, so please send any advice.

are you looking to wipe out everything and install 98 ?? if not the full install CD is of no use...sorry...A computer that had 95 on it and you are now going to 98 might not be worth the upgrade... and the added hardaches of 98...if it ran 95 it might DOG (slow down drasticaly) on you...If the benifits out wiegh the cons then decide weather you want to do a clean install or an upgrade...an upgrade you need an upgrade CD a clean install we can walk you through...post back ..and welcome to the boards
